🌟 The Rotary Four-Way Test: A Guiding Principle for Better Decisions 🌟

A graphic setting out the Rotary Four Way Test

At Rotary, we believe that integrity and ethical behavior are the cornerstones of a thriving community. That’s why the Rotary Four-Way Test is an essential tool we use to guide our actions and decisions. Adopted by Rotary in 1943 this simple yet powerful set of questions helps us navigate complex situations with clarity and moral purpose.

The Four-Way Test:

Is it the truth? πŸ—£οΈ

Is it fair to all concerned? βš–οΈ

Will it build goodwill and better friendships? 🀝

Will it be beneficial to all concerned? 🌍

The Benefits:

✨ Integrity and Honesty: By asking, “Is it the truth?” we ensure that our actions and communications are transparent and truthful, building trust and credibility.

✨ Fairness and Equity: The question, “Is it fair to all concerned?” promotes fairness and justice, fostering an inclusive environment where everyone is treated with respect.

✨ Goodwill and Friendship: “Will it build goodwill and better friendships?” reminds us to prioritize positive relationships and collaboration, strengthening our sense of community.

✨ Beneficial Impact: Lastly, “Will it be beneficial to all concerned?” encourages us to consider the broader impact of our decisions, ensuring that our actions contribute to the greater good.

The Rotary Four-Way Test isn’t just a guideline for Rotary members β€” it’s a universal tool that can help anyone make better, more ethical decisions. Join us in embracing these principles and creating a brighter, more just world together. 🌟🌍

πŸŽ‰ Happy Rotary Day! πŸŽ‰

An image of the world with the World Rotary Day text and Rotary GBI logo laid over it

Today we’re celebrating 120 years of Rotary’s dedication to creating positive, lasting change in communities around the world. Founded on February 23, 1905, Rotary has grown into a global network of 1.4 million members who believe in the power of “Service Above Self.”

🌍 Rotary’s Achievements Over the Years:

Polio Eradication: Rotary launched PolioPlus in 1985 and has helped reduce polio cases by 99.9% globally. Through continued efforts, we’re on the brink of eradicating this debilitating disease.

Promoting Peace: Rotary’s Peace Centres have trained over 1,500 peace fellows who are now leading peacebuilding efforts worldwide.

Supporting Education: Rotary has funded scholarships for over 350,000 students and supported literacy programs to ensure access to education for all.

Providing Clean Water: Through various projects, Rotary has improved access to clean water, sanitation, and hygiene for millions of people.

Growing Local Economies: Rotary’s microloans and entrepreneurial support programs have empowered countless individuals to build sustainable livelihoods.

Ukraine – two years on

As we saw the second anniversary of Russia’s invasion of the Ukraine members of the Club joined with representatives of the local Ukrainian community at a service hosted by the City Mayor in his parlour to remember those who have died and those who continue to bravely defend their nation.

From the first days of the invasion Tettenhall Rotary has been providing practical aid to those impacted by the invasion with donations of essential equipment including large diesel generators, portable power stations, food, medicine and clothing.

Two years on that support continues with our latest donation to help buy replacement supplies for a school in Lviv which was recently hit by Russian missiles.

With no quick end in sight our fundraising to continue our support for those bravely resisting Russian aggression continues with one half of the proceeds of our charity Golf Day on the 7th June this year to be used for Ukrainian relief efforts.
